Urban river is an important part of urban ecological environment, provide material basisand energy exchange for the development of city. At the same time it is also a beautifulscenery line in the city, shows the image of the city. In this paper, through the study on urbanriver ecological design theory and strategy, the analysis of related cases at home and abroadand the field reconnaissance survey and design of Baohe River in Siyang Jiangsu, draw thefollowing conclusions:1. By researching of general situation and measures of South Korea’s cheonggyecheonriver and Beijing Zhuan river, summarizes the preservation of the natural river channelstructure, characteristics and vegetation community, the design method of river compoundsection, multi-level landscape, vertical space landscape and regional culture landscape.2. Through on-the-spot investigation and analysis in Baohe, Siyang, Jiangsu, theproblems including turbid water with poor liquidity, waterfront with insufficient contact,single vegetation along the river with management shortage, a lack of local culture inchannel design and as well as others, have been summarized.3. In the ecological design of Siyang Baohe, using ecological approaches of setting tankand sewage pipe network, growing aquatic plants, creating artificial wetlands, transformingrevetment retaining wall, building green corridors.4. In the landscape design of Baohe river, combined the ecological landscape, hardlandscape and cultural landscape. It emphasized the combinations of ecological managementand landscape design. Realized the complexity of landscape planning.It needs Municipaldepartment, landscape department and water conservancy department work together.
